While the Maple Leafs contemplate Craig Berube's future, I went back through the last 10 years to see how other NHL teams handled their head coach after dropping from the playoffs to the bottom 5. There were 10 such teams in total (including Toronto this year). Here’s what the other 9 did with their head coach: 2 teams kept their coach for at least one full season • Andrew Brunette – Nashville Predators (2023-24 → 2024-25) • Claude Julien – Montreal Canadiens (2016-17 → 2017-18) 4 teams fired their coach mid-season during the collapse • Jim Montgomery – Boston Bruins (2023-24 → 2024-25) • Dominique Ducharme – Montreal Canadiens (2020-21 → 2021-22) • Pete DeBoer – San Jose Sharks (2018-19 → 2019-20) • John Stevens – Los Angeles Kings (2017-18 → 2018-19) 1 team fired their coach in the off-season after the collapse • John Tortorella – Columbus Blue Jackets (2019-20 → 2020-21) 2 teams fired their coach mid-season the following year • John Hynes* – New Jersey Devils (2017-18 → 2018-19) • Guy Boucher** – Ottawa Senators (2016-17 → 2017-18) *John Hynes, fired with 9-13-4 record in 2019-20. **Guy Boucher, fired with 22-37-5 record in 2018-19.

I get the hype around both. Definitely find David Carle more intriguing between the two. The one thing I'll say in general is that I have trepidations about hiring a coach out of the NCAA. It's such a different beast because of recruiting. I think that chasm only widens in the NIL era with bigger budget programs having a substantial advantage. Show me a top recruiting program and I'll show you a mastermind with the whiteboard, kind of thing. Guys like Dave Hakstol or David Quinn haven't translated yet. Jim Montgomery's probably the best example of success I can think of. Hiring scouts out of the NCAA is more intriguing to me. I like David Carle though, and I think Denver's NIL spend is significantly lower than BU's - unless they've upped it.
